KU’s Henrickson hires Air Force vet as assistant

HENRICKSON HIRES AIR FORCE VET AS ASSISTANT: Bonnie Henrickson and the Kansas women’s basketball team announced the hiring of assistant coach Shay Robinson on Sunday. Robinson, replaces Terry Nooner, who took a similar position at Alabama.

Robinson, an Air Force veteran, spent the last two seasons as an assistant coach at the Air Force Academy after serving eight years of active duty in the military.

Lots of quarterback changes in Big 12 this fall

The Big 12 is facing an identity crisis at quarterback, with a lot of different players preparing to take snaps this fall.

Seven of the league’s 10 teams had senior quarterbacks, providing for a lot of changes during spring practice.

“With new QBs, there are always question marks. I mean, you don’t really know until you know,” Baylor coach Art Briles said Tuesday. “The only way to know is to get out on the field with them in the heat of battle and find out how they respond. Yeah, it changes the dynamics of the league 100 percent.”

Attorney to testify in KU ticket scheme case

WICHITA — The previous attorney for a former University of Kansas athletics consultant is expected to testify Monday at an evidentiary hearing to determine whether he did a poor job in defending his client during the prosecution of a $2 million ticket scalping conspiracy.

ESPN GameDay crew films show in Allen Fieldhouse

LAWRENCE — On Jan. 22, 1974, Digger Phelps brought No. 1-ranked Notre Dame to face Kansas at Allen Fieldhouse.

Basketball fans might not recognize the date, but they’ll know what happened three days earlier.

That day — Jan. 19, 1974 — was the day Phelps and the Irish upset UCLA 71-70 to end the Bruins’ 88-game winning streak.
